RESTAURACAO DE ARQUIVO UTILIZANDO AO ARJ

ELMO01 01/10/2009 14:52:38
#324179
Bem consegui fazer a compactação de arquivo utilizando o PKZIP, mais gostaria de saber como faço para descompactar um outro arquivo utilizando o ARJ.

Obrigado,


MARCELO.TREZE 01/10/2009 15:00:52
#324181
Resposta escolhida
vc tendo o arj instalado basta proceder da seguinte maneira
Dim X, Y As Integer
Dim stAppName As String
stAppName = [Ô]C:\pasta\Arj.exe e -vva a:\Origem c:\destino\socios.mdb /y[Ô]
Call Shell(stAppName, 1)

entendeu

pasta onde está armazenado o arj, depois pasta onde esta o arquivo compactado e por ultimo o destino do arquivo descompactado
ELMO01 01/10/2009 15:29:13
#324187
Marcelo - mais uma vez salvando este aprendiz, sendo assim, agradeço a atenção.

No meu código estou utilizando as seguintes instruções:

Dim Linha, compactador, Compri As String

Linha = compactador & [Ô] e -vva [Ô] & Rst_ArqOrg + Rst_ArqNom.Text & [Ô] [Ô] & Txt_ArqDes.Text & [Ô]*.* /y[Ô]
Debug.Print Linha
Compri = Shell(Linha, vbNormalFocus)

Onde:
compactador = ARJ32.EXE
Rst_ArqOrg = D:\
Rst_ArqNom.Text = DADOS.ARJ
Txt_ArqDes.Text = C:\ARQUIVOS DE PROGRAMAS\BLUWARE\DADOS\


Resultado
ARJ32.EXE e -vva D:\DADOS.ARJ C:\ARQUIVOS DE PROGRAMAS\BLUWARE\DADOS\*.* /y

Até ai normal, só que na hora que o arj32 tenta descompactar o ar aparece o quadro do MSDOS e o programa procura em D:DADOS.ARJ e não está encontrando, mas o arquivo está lá.

O que estou fazendo de errado nesta linhas de comando?

Obrigado,
MARCELO.TREZE 01/10/2009 15:31:34
#324189
tenta colocar apenas DADOS sem a extensão .arj
ELMO01 01/10/2009 15:41:38
#324193
Marcelo - suprimi a terminação do arquivo, mas continua dando o mesmo erro.





MARCELO.TREZE 01/10/2009 15:53:05
#324195
Vamos em que pasta o ARJ32.EXE está
ELMO01 01/10/2009 15:59:00
#324198
Tenho um diretório no raiz C:\ARJ32, será que tenho que colocar o arj na mesma pasta em que vai ser descompactado o arquivo?
MARCELO.TREZE 01/10/2009 16:45:51
#324210
não apenas indique o caminho correto

C:\ARJ32.EXE e -vva D:\DADOS.ARJ C:\ARQUIVOS DE PROGRAMAS\BLUWARE\DADOS\dados.mdb /y

tente ai com a linha acima

ELMO01 01/10/2009 17:46:49
#324217
Marcelo - se copiar o arquivo que desejo descompactar para o diretório e depois tentar descompactá-lo vai dar certo???
Tópico encerrado , respostas não são mais permitidas